site stats

Pinned host memory

Webb19 nov. 2024 · GPU memory is built in to your GPU, and can't be upgraded. If you need more, your only options are to purchase a GPU with more memory, or purchase a second … Webb9 mars 2024 · Accessing host-resident pinned memory in device kernels is generally not recommended for performance, as it can force the data to traverse the host-device …

Could not allocate pinned host memory of size: …

WebbTo release memory that’s not currently in use, you can call nvidia.dali.backend.ReleaseUnusedMemory() … Webb19 juli 2024 · Hi, we don't parallelize the model itself in JAX over multiple GPUs, but we do enable unified memory which should (CUDA might be smarter) at least be able to use the host RAM as well. Can you see any logging statements saying how much device memory JAX has access to? how many 7 footers are there in the nba https://qift.net

Global memory - pinned/unpinned · CUDA for Java Developers

Webb9 sep. 2024 · We can avoid the cost of the transfer between pageable and pinned host arrays by directly allocating our host arrays in pinned memory. Can a pinned memory be used in every case? Pinned memory, however, cannot be used in every single case since “page-locked memory is a scarce resource” as NVIDIA puts it in the CUDA programming … WebbPinned Host Memory. The following image is from How to Optimize Data Transfers in CUDA C/C++: By default, host allocates pageable memory, and the content will be … Webb13 jan. 2014 · There are three method of transfer in OpenCL: 1. Standard way (pageable memory ->pinned memory->device memory) 1.1 It is achieve by create data in host memory using malloc and buffer in device memory by using DEFAULT flag (none of … high neck dog grooming shirt

c++ - Why is CUDA pinned memory so fast? - Stack …

Category:Pinned memory in CUDA - Stack Overflow

Tags:Pinned host memory

Pinned host memory

Poor performance of copying data between the CPU memory and GPU …

Webb使用 CUDA 或 cudaHostAlloc () 在 CUDA C / C ++中分配被锁定的主机内存,并用 cudaFreeHost () 解除它。. 固定内存分配可能会失败,因此应该始终检查错误。. 下面的 … Webb14 sep. 2012 · Pinned memory is just physical RAM in your system that is set aside and not allowed to be paged out by the OS. So once pinned, that amount of memory …

Pinned host memory

Did you know?

Webb27 feb. 2024 · CUDA applications can use various kinds of memory buffers, such as device memory, pageable host memory, pinned memory, and unified memory. Even though these memory buffer types are allocated on the same physical device, each has different accessing and caching behaviors, as shown in Table 1. WebbHost pinning enables you to “pin” an XS advanced application to a particular set of hosts that have been assigned the role xs_worker. In this way, you can control where applications run and ensure they can only be run on a particular host or in a specific space. Pinning applications to a particular host provides the following benefits: Isolation

WebbAllocate pinned host memory. Parameters. size – Size of the allocation in bytes. mapped – Whether the allocated memory should be mapped into the CUDA address space. portable – Whether the memory will be considered pinned by all contexts, and not just the calling context. wc – Whether to allocate the memory as write-combined. Webbför 37 minuter sedan · To ease the grieving process, a toy maker found a way to immortalize the memory of beloved animal friends. My name is David Tan and I'm the founder and CEO of Ponga Teddy based here in Pabanga, Philippines. In 2024, David himself experienced the grief of losing a pet. When his dog fusion passed away.

WebbDifferent GPU memory allocation techniques yield different results in memory usage and execution times of identical applications on Tegra devices. In this article, we implement … Webb9 okt. 2024 · Pinned Memory The data can be initialized directly in the host pinned memory. By doing so we can avoid two data transfers as in pageable memory. This will …

WebbPinned Host Memory. Host (CPU) data allocations are pageable by default. The GPU cannot access data directly from pageable host memory, so when a data transfer from …

Webb27 jan. 2024 · 1.CUDA 固定内存(Pinned Memory). 对于 CUDA 架构而言,主机端的内存可分为两种:. 1) 可分页内存(Pageable Memory) 。. 2) 页锁定内存(Page-locked … high neck designs of suitsWebb27 maj 2012 · According to AMD OpenCL Programming Guide, CL_MEM_USE_HOST_PTR should cause pre-pinned memory and this is suppose to be efficient. I am testing the following on Tahiti (on a mobo with PCIe 2.x) However I am getting strange results. high neck coral dressWebb13 dec. 2024 · Pinned memory is used as a staging area for transfers from the device to the host. We can avoid the cost of the transfer between pageable and pinned host arrays … how many 7 letter words are thereWebbAs long as the fixed buffer >> remains registered, the pages stay pinned. -> long-term >> >> -- >> Thanks, >> >> David / dhildenb >> > > That pretty much precludes live migration from using CXL as a transport > mechanism, since live migration would be a user-initiated process, you > would need what amounts to an atomic move between hosts to ensure … high neck dress accessoriesWebbOne key difference between the two is that with zero-copy allocations the physical location of memory is pinned in CPU system memory such that a program may have fast or slow … how many 7 of hearts are in a 52 card deckWebb12 apr. 2024 · AMD uProf. AMD u Prof (MICRO-prof) is a software profiling analysis tool for x86 applications running on Windows, Linux® and FreeBSD operating systems and … high neck designsWebb16 dec. 2024 · CUDA pinned mapped memory enables GPU threads to directly access host memory. For this purpose, it requires mapped pinned (non-pageable, page-locked) … high neck dress cheap sleeveless